Mastering Cold Storage: Frozen Chicken Specifications Guide

Successfully managing frozen chicken requires a firm grasp of its specifications. Factors like cold storage conditions and container type play crucial roles in maintaining optimal quality and freshness. Understanding these key specifications will empower you to confidently keep your frozen chicken, preventing freezer burn and facilitating long-lasting taste.

  • Temperature: Maintain a constant temperature of -18°C throughout your freezer to stop thawing and microbial growth.
  • Container Type: Use airtight containers or heavy-duty freezer bags to exclude air exposure, preventing freezer burn and maintaining flavor.
  • Labeling: Clearly label packages with the timestamp for easy tracking and to ensure you're using older chicken first.
